IPF’s home credit business based in Hungary has won the Marketing Diamond Award for its #togetherwearestronger online marketing campaign.
The initiative ran during May and June 2020, at a time when commercial on- and off-line marketing campaigns were put on hold as Covid-19 pandemic regulations meant lending was ceased temporarily. Instead, Provident Hungary’s marketing team created a campaign on a limited budget to stay in touch with existing and potential customers.
The online campaign of blogs and social media posts centred on providing helpful hints and tips to make consumers’ lives easier as they faced living under lockdown restrictions brought about by the pandemic. The campaign was split into five categories with regular guidance and ideas given on online shopping, home decoration, cooking, gardening and recreation. The campaign generated around 60,000 visitors per month to the Provident blog – six times higher than the same period in 2019.
The Marketing Diamonds Award program is run by the Hungarian Marketing Association to recognise outstanding marketing and business development achievements, and to promote best practice in brand building, content marketing and social media. The award was made to Provident Hungary in the Marketing Diamond Awards programme content marketing category.
